目标:掌握通过继承Thread类来创建线程以及是使用start()方法启动线程的方法
源文件:TestThread.java
package cn.com.TestThread;
public class TestThread extends Thread{
public void run(){
for(int i = 0;i < 100;i++){
System.out.println("Count:"+i);
}
}
/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
TestThread tt = new TestThread();
tt.start();
}
}
输出结果如下:
Count:0
Count:1
Count:2
Count:3
Count:4
Count:5
Count:6
Count:7
Count:8
Count:9
在main()中将以一个TestThread的实例,调用start()方法来启动线程,它将会去调用run()方法,并执行run()的方法体,
注意,不要直接调用run()方法本身来启动线程。
阅读(654) | 评论(0) | 转发(0) |